What Does It Mean When a Spark Plug Is Fouled

Anyone who works on engines knows that a fouled spark plug can cause serious problems.

When your spark plug is fouled, it means deposits like carbon, oil, or fuel residues have built up on its electrodes. This buildup disrupts the spark plug’s ability to ignite the air-fuel mixture efficiently. You’ll find the gap between the electrodes coated or clogged, which leads to weak or inconsistent sparks.

As a result, your engine may misfire, run rough, or lose power. Fouling usually occurs because combustion isn’t happening properly, allowing unburned substances to accumulate.

How Oil Leaks Cause Spark Plug Fouling

If oil seeps into your spark plug wells, it can coat the plugs and cause fouling that disrupts ignition. This usually happens when valve cover gaskets wear out or when piston rings leak oil into the combustion chamber.

The oil creates a slick layer over the spark plug electrodes, preventing the spark from jumping properly. When this happens, your engine may misfire, run rough, or lose power.

You’ll notice black, oily deposits on the plug tips during inspection, which signals oil fouling. Ignoring this issue can lead to poor fuel economy and increased emissions.

To fix it, you’ll need to address the source of the leak—usually by replacing gaskets or piston rings—and then clean or replace the fouled spark plugs to restore proper engine function.

How Carbon Buildup Fouls Your Spark Plugs

Besides oil fouling, carbon buildup also plays a significant role in spark plug fouling. When unburned fuel and combustion byproducts accumulate on your spark plug’s electrodes, they form a layer of carbon deposits.

This buildup insulates the electrodes, disrupting the spark’s ability to jump the gap efficiently. As a result, your engine may misfire, idle roughly, or lose power. You might notice black, dry soot covering the spark plug tip, which signals carbon fouling.

Driving habits like frequent short trips or using low-quality fuel can increase carbon deposits. To keep your spark plugs clean, guarantee proper engine tuning and use recommended fuel.

Regular inspection helps you catch carbon fouling early, preventing more serious engine issues down the line.

How a Rich Fuel Mixture Fouls Spark Plugs

Although your engine needs fuel to run, supplying too much can cause spark plugs to foul quickly. When the air-fuel mixture is too rich, excess fuel doesn’t burn completely. This leads to deposits of unburned fuel and carbon building up on the spark plug electrodes.

These deposits interfere with the spark’s ability to jump the gap, resulting in weak or inconsistent sparks. You’ll notice poor engine performance, rough idling, and increased fuel consumption.

Rich mixtures often result from faulty fuel injectors, a malfunctioning oxygen sensor, or a clogged air filter limiting airflow. To prevent fouling, you need to maintain the correct air-fuel ratio by checking and fixing these components promptly.

Addressing a rich mixture early keeps your spark plugs clean and your engine running smoothly.

Why Engine Overheating Damages Spark Plugs

Managing the air-fuel mixture is key to keeping spark plugs clean, but overheating poses a different threat. When your engine runs too hot, it can damage the spark plugs in several ways.

First, excessive heat can cause the electrode to wear down prematurely.

Second, overheating may lead to pre-ignition or detonation, which physically damages the spark plug surface.

Third, the intense heat can cause deposits to bake onto the plug, making them harder to clean and more prone to fouling.

To protect your spark plugs, keep an eye on your cooling system and address overheating issues promptly.

If you notice signs like engine temperature spikes or unusual noises, take action before your spark plugs suffer irreversible harm.

How to Identify Fouled Spark Plugs

How can you tell if your spark plugs are fouled? First, you might notice your engine misfires or runs rough.

Next, check the spark plugs themselves for visual clues. Here’s what to look for:

  1. Black, sooty deposits – Indicate carbon fouling from incomplete combustion or rich fuel mixture.
  2. Oily residue – Points to oil leaking into the combustion chamber, often from worn piston rings or valve seals.
  3. White or blistered insulator – Suggests overheating, possibly from incorrect spark plug heat range or lean fuel mixture.

Preventing Spark Plug Fouling With Proper Maintenance

Although spark plug fouling can cause engine trouble, you can prevent it with regular maintenance.

Start by checking your spark plugs routinely and replacing them according to your vehicle’s schedule. Always use the right type and heat range specified by the manufacturer.

Keep your engine properly tuned—adjusting the air-fuel mixture and ignition timing helps prevent deposits from forming. Change your oil and air filter regularly to avoid contaminants that contribute to fouling.

Avoid short trips that don’t allow the engine to reach ideal temperature, as this promotes carbon buildup. If you notice rough idling or poor acceleration, inspect your plugs immediately.

How Often Should Spark Plugs Be Replaced for Optimal Performance?

You should replace your spark plugs every 30,000 to 50,000 miles for peak performance. Check your owner’s manual for specifics, and don’t wait if you notice misfires or rough idling, as that signals wear.

Can Using the Wrong Spark Plug Type Cause Fouling?

Imagine you use a colder spark plug in your high-performance car; yes, using the wrong type can cause fouling by improper heat dissipation. You’ll notice rough idling or misfires, signaling you need the correct plug.

What Tools Are Needed to Safely Remove and Inspect Spark Plugs?

You’ll need a spark plug socket, ratchet wrench, and an extension bar for tight spots. A spark plug gap tool helps inspect gaps, while a torque wrench guarantees proper tightening during reinstallation. Gloves protect your hands.
